The painting "Behind the Village" captures the serenity of rural life, depicting a quiet scene of a field bathed in soft, golden hues. The artist skillfully uses thick, textured brushstrokes to create a warm, inviting landscape, highlighting the natural beauty of the countryside. The scene evokes a sense of calmness and nostalgia, transporting the viewer to a peaceful rural setting where time seems to slow down. The foreground is dominated by a vast field, painted in golden yellows, soft browns, and earthy greens. The thick layers of paint, applied using a palette knife technique, give the field a rich, textured surface that captures the roughness and unevenness of the terrain. The subtle variations in color suggest the presence of dry grass, soil, and patches of vegetation, reflecting the warm light of a sunny day. At the center of the composition, a small figure dressed in white stands out against the golden landscape. The figure, possibly a woman or child, appears to be seated or kneeling, engaged in a quiet, reflective moment. The presence of this figure adds a human element to the painting, emphasizing the connection between people and nature. In the background, a dense row of trees lines the horizon, painted in shades of green, brown, and dark blue. The trees are depicted with bold, expressive strokes, creating a sense of depth and enclosure, as if the field is nestled within a natural boundary. The sky above is painted in soft blue and white tones, with clouds gently drifting across the canvas, suggesting pleasant weather and a peaceful atmosphere. The pathway that cuts through the field adds a sense of movement and perspective, leading the viewer’s eye from the foreground to the distant horizon. The pathway, painted in light pink and beige tones, suggests a well-trodden rural road, inviting the viewer to imagine walking through the peaceful countryside. The artist’s use of warm, earthy colors creates a sense of coziness and comfort, while the thick, textured brushstrokes give the painting a dynamic, lively quality. The contrast between the vibrant field and the darker background trees adds depth and dimension to the composition, enhancing the feeling of openness and tranquility. The signature in red is visible in the bottom right corner, adding a personal touch to the artwork and blending harmoniously with the earthy color palette. The painting "Behind the Village" is a beautiful depiction of rural life, filled with warmth, texture, and emotion. The artist’s use of rich, earthy tones and dynamic brushstrokes creates a visually engaging and emotionally resonant scene that invites the viewer to pause, reflect, and immerse themselves in the tranquility of nature. The painting captures the timeless charm of the countryside, making it a heartwarming and nostalgic piece that speaks to the beauty of simplicity and the joy of being connected to the land.

About the artist: Ivanyuk Oksana was born in 1964 in Rivne region. The love of painting has taken over from the baby. From 1975 to 1980 she studied at the Zoryan Art School of Rivne region.
In 1985 she graduated from the Crimean Art College. M. Samokish (now has the status of a national university). Her teachers of painting were G. Kurilenko, V. Grigoriev. After graduating from the school, she began to work as a teacher of fine arts at the Piryatin School - a gymnasium of aesthetic education, which she founded with her husband in 1990.
Ivanyuk Oksana works in the landscape and still life genre. Personal exhibitions: Kyiv, Museum of Ukrainian Heritage; T. Shevchenko National Museum; the diplomatic mission of Ukraine to the USA (California) and others. She has participated in numerous exhibitions both in Ukraine and abroad.
